BR 2 900 is a weather-tight deep trapezoidal roof and wall cladding system that is economical to install, maintain and is ideal for industrial and commercial applications. All BR 2 900 roof panels have a full 38.1 mm deep corrugation, thus making it the strongest fastened roof system in the industry.
- Base Metal Thickness 0.42 mm/ 0.45 mm
- Depth 38.1 mm
- Overall width 965 mm
- Steel ZINCALUME ® steel, COLORBOND® XRW steel *Standard offering includes COLORBOND® XRW steel but other options like COLORBOND Ultra steel, COLORBOND® XPD steel and COLORBOND® Metallic steel can also be used after consultation from Tata BlueScope Steel authorities.
- Steel Grade G550 (550 MPa yield strength)
- Total Coated Thickness 0.47 mm/ 0.50 mm
- Effective cover width 900 mm
- Min. Roof Slope 5 degree, 3 degree acceptable for applications without end laps and ridge
- Coating Class (min.) ZINCALUME AZ150 (150g/m2) (55% Aluminium, 43.5% Zinc, 1.5% Si) as per AS1397 / IS15961 – with Super Durable Polyester COLORBOND® steel XRW quality paint system of approved color conforming to AS/NZS 2728 type-4 / IS15965 class 3
- Application Roofing, Wall cladding
Deep corrugations for extra strength
BR-II™ 900 roof panel offers the deepest and a wide corrugation coupled with a high tensile steel base of minimum 550 MPa yield strength providing additional strength in comparison to any other industrial profile for both wind uplift and roof traffic
Additional support against roof traffic
To provide additional support against roof traffic, BR-II™ 900 roof panels incorporate a “return leg” on all side lap connections. Roof panels without return leg often separate under fastener installation or roof traffic
Leak proof performance
Anti-capillary groove for leak proof performance, which can also be used for sealant placement to ensure weather tightness
Pre Punched Profile (optional)
BR-II™ 900 roof system is also available in factory punched option to assure perfect alignment
Improved Thermal Performance
BR-II™ 900 profile comes with THERMATECH™ Solar Reflectance Technology that lowers surface temperature by absorbing lesser heat from the sun. It keeps both roofs & buildings cooler at reduced energy costs.
